If you’re planning to start a website, one of the first decisions you’ll need to make is choosing a web hosting service. And when it comes to hosting options, shared hosting is often the go-to choice for beginners and small business owners alike. But what exactly is shared hosting, and why is it such a popular choice? Let’s dive into the world of web hosting to break down what shared hosting really is, how it works, and whether it’s the right option for your website.
What is Shared Hosting?
At its core, shared hosting is a type of web hosting where your website shares a server with other websites. This means that multiple websites are stored on the same server, all sharing the server’s resources, such as its CPU, RAM, and bandwidth. Think of it like renting an apartment in a big building. Each tenant (or website) lives in their own space, but they all share the same resources within the building (the server).
This setup contrasts with other hosting types like VPS (Virtual Private Server) hosting or dedicated hosting, where you have more control and a dedicated portion of the server’s resources. But for many website owners, shared hosting offers just what they need at an affordable price.
How Does Shared Hosting Work?
Shared hosting works by dividing a physical server’s resources among multiple users. When you sign up for shared hosting, you get a portion of the server’s disk space and bandwidth, along with access to server features like email hosting and databases. This means the cost of the server is split between all the users, keeping prices low.
However, it’s important to note that because resources are shared, if one website on the server experiences a spike in traffic or uses too many resources, it can affect the performance of the other sites on the same server. It’s like being in a co-working space – if one person takes up too much space, it might get a little crowded for everyone else.
Why Choose Shared Hosting?
- Cost-Effective The biggest draw of shared hosting is its affordability. Because the cost of the server is divided among multiple users, shared hosting plans are typically very inexpensive, with prices starting as low as $2 to $10 per month. For small businesses or personal websites that don’t need the extra power of a dedicated server, shared hosting is often the best value.
- Ease of Use Shared hosting is designed to be beginner-friendly. Most shared hosting providers offer simple control panels like cPanel, making it easy to manage your website’s files, emails, and databases. You don’t need to be a tech expert to set up a website with shared hosting. In fact, many hosting services offer one-click installs for popular platforms like WordPress, so you can launch your website with minimal effort.
- Good for Low to Moderate Traffic Websites Shared hosting works best for websites that don’t expect a huge amount of traffic. If you’re starting a blog, personal website, or small business site with moderate traffic, shared hosting can handle your needs. However, if your site grows significantly, you may need to upgrade to a more powerful hosting solution like VPS or dedicated hosting.
- All-in-One Solutions Many shared hosting providers offer all-in-one packages that include domain registration, email accounts, and SSL certificates. This means you can get everything you need to launch your website in one place, without having to manage multiple services or sign up with different providers.
The Pros and Cons of Shared Hosting
While shared hosting has many benefits, it’s not without its limitations. Let’s take a look at both the pros and cons of shared hosting to help you decide if it’s the right option for your website.
Pros:
- Affordable: Shared hosting is one of the most cost-effective hosting options available, making it great for small websites and startups.
- Beginner-Friendly: With easy-to-use control panels and one-click installs, it’s perfect for beginners with little to no technical experience.
- No Maintenance: Hosting providers take care of the server maintenance and updates, so you don’t have to worry about the technical side of things.
- Scalability: While shared hosting is best for smaller websites, many hosting providers offer upgrade options. If your site grows, you can easily upgrade to VPS or dedicated hosting.
Cons:
- Shared Resources: Since you’re sharing resources with other websites, if another site on your server gets a lot of traffic or uses too much bandwidth, it could affect your site’s performance.
- Limited Customization: Unlike dedicated hosting, where you have full control of the server, shared hosting limits your customization options. You’re restricted to the features and settings provided by the hosting company.
- Security Risks: Since you share a server with multiple websites, the security of your site could be at risk if another site on the same server is compromised. While reputable hosting providers have strong security measures in place, this is still a consideration.
- Limited Performance: For high-traffic sites, shared hosting might not provide the performance or speed you need. If your website grows, you may need to migrate to a more robust hosting option.
Is Shared Hosting Right for You?
Shared hosting is an excellent choice for those who are just getting started with their website and don’t expect massive amounts of traffic in the beginning. Here are some scenarios where shared hosting is a great option:
- Personal Blogs or Portfolio Websites: If you’re a blogger or creative professional looking to showcase your work, shared hosting can easily handle a modest amount of traffic.
- Small Businesses: If you’re running a small business with a simple website, shared hosting is often enough to keep things running smoothly without breaking the bank.
- Non-Profits or Charity Websites: Many nonprofit organizations choose shared hosting because it offers a low-cost solution to get their website up and running without worrying about the complexities of server management.
However, if you anticipate rapid growth or your website requires high-level performance, you may want to consider other hosting options, such as VPS or dedicated hosting.
How to Choose the Best Shared Hosting Provider
When selecting a shared hosting provider, there are several factors to consider. Here’s what to look for when comparing options:
- Uptime Guarantee Look for a hosting provider that offers an uptime guarantee of at least 99.9%. Uptime refers to the amount of time your website is up and running without interruptions. A reliable host ensures that your website stays accessible to visitors.
- Customer Support Good customer support is essential. Make sure your hosting provider offers 24/7 support via multiple channels like phone, chat, and email. This will help you resolve issues quickly if something goes wrong.
- Features and Add-Ons Check for additional features that may come with your shared hosting plan, such as free SSL certificates, email hosting, and domain registration. You’ll want a hosting provider that gives you the tools to grow your website.
- Storage and Bandwidth Consider how much storage and bandwidth you need. Most shared hosting plans offer enough resources for small websites, but if you expect growth, look for providers that allow you to upgrade your plan as needed.
- Pricing Pricing is important, but it shouldn’t be the only factor. Be wary of extremely low-cost plans that might skimp on important features or customer support. Choose a provider that offers good value for the price.
Final Thoughts on Shared Hosting
If you’re just getting started with your website and are looking for an affordable, easy-to-manage hosting solution, shared hosting is often your best bet. While it may not offer the performance or customization of more expensive options, it provides great value for small websites with moderate traffic. As your website grows, you can always consider upgrading to more advanced hosting solutions. Until then, shared hosting can be an excellent starting point for your online journey.
So, take your time, compare providers, and make sure to choose one that aligns with your needs. Happy hosting!